IP查询
查询
你查询的IP:[114.80.171.131] 地理位置:中国–上海–上海电信/IDC机房
最新查询
120.139.40.198
124.68.248.182
203.94.178.126
119.60.230.243
123.253.20.245
202.59.176.126
218.44.253.166
120.52.137.157
116.69.124.197
114.80.171.131
124.126.207.41
202.122.128.17
202.69.4.65
116.16.98.138
58.87.64.171
61.4.176.31
116.95.143.33
124.249.50.123
124.220.4.243
117.128.207.8
121.51.190.40
118.72.209.200
203.174.96.247
202.122.128.153
220.242.131.253
168.160.96.145
117.24.147.106
221.199.192.154
210.51.204.41
61.28.219.205
60.160.28.22